MongoDB Compass导出表结构
简介
在使用MongoDB Compass管理数据库时,我们常常需要将表结构导出,以便于与团队成员共享和进行文档的编写。本文将教你如何通过MongoDB Compass导出表结构。
整体流程
下面是完成这个任务的整体流程,你可以按照以下步骤进行操作。
步骤 | 操作 |
---|---|
1 | 打开MongoDB Compass |
2 | 选择目标数据库 |
3 | 选择要导出的表 |
4 | 导出表结构 |
接下来,我们将逐一解释每个步骤。
步骤详解与代码示例
步骤 1:打开MongoDB Compass
首先,确保已经安装并成功运行了MongoDB Compass。打开MongoDB Compass应用程序。
步骤 2:选择目标数据库
在MongoDB Compass中,你可以看到连接面板。找到并选择你想要导出表结构的数据库。
步骤 3:选择要导出的表
在左侧导航栏中,你将看到数据库中的所有集合(即表)。选择你想要导出表结构的集合。
步骤 4:导出表结构
完成以上步骤后,你将看到表结构的详细信息。接下来,我们将使用MongoDB Shell来导出这个表结构。
使用以下代码来导出表结构:
\```
use your_database_name
db.your_collection_name.findOne()
\```
上述代码中的your_database_name
是你的数据库名称,your_collection_name
是你的集合名称。运行以上代码后,你将获得该集合的第一条记录。这个记录将包含集合的结构信息。
注意:在导出表结构之前,请确保你已经连接到正确的数据库,并选择了要导出表结构的集合。
代码分析
让我们来分析一下上述代码的含义:
use your_database_name
:切换到你想要导出表结构的数据库。db.your_collection_name.findOne()
:在该数据库中的集合中找到第一条记录。
上述代码的目的是获得表结构信息。在MongoDB中,表结构定义在集合的第一条记录中。
序列图
下面是整个流程的序列图:
sequenceDiagram
participant 用户
participant MongoDB Compass
participant MongoDB Shell
用户->>MongoDB Compass: 打开MongoDB Compass
用户->>MongoDB Compass: 选择目标数据库
用户->>MongoDB Compass: 选择要导出的表
用户->>MongoDB Compass: 导出表结构
MongoDB Compass->>MongoDB Shell: 运行代码
MongoDB Shell-->>MongoDB Compass: 返回结果
用户->>MongoDB Compass: 查看表结构
状态图
下面是导出表结构的状态图:
stateDiagram
[*] --> 打开MongoDB Compass
打开MongoDB Compass --> 选择目标数据库
选择目标数据库 --> 选择要导出的表
选择要导出的表 --> 导出表结构
导出表结构 --> 查看表结构
查看表结构 --> [*]
以上就是使用MongoDB Compass导出表结构的整个流程。希望本文能够帮助你解决问题!